Final Rationale
With 2024 (99 cases), 2025 (~37), and 2026 (already confirmed non-zero by mid-year) all disqualified, only 2027-2029 remain, and going from ~30+ cases in a year to a full calendar year of zero within 1-3 years has no historical precedent (record low was 6 in 2021). Structural headwinds — the ~30% GPEI budget cut, $1.7B gap, Taliban restrictions on house-to-house and female vaccinators, worker attacks, and the Oct-2025 border-closure surveillance backlog — are persistent and positively correlated across years, so the naive 'three independent chances' framing overstates YES. The critique's points about retrospective WHO case revisions and the resolution/confirmation lag (a 2029 zero year could not be verified by the 2030-01-01 close) are asymmetric against YES and justify sitting modestly below the 9.4% Kalshi anchor, though thin volume means the recent downward drift is weak evidence on its own. I retain some weight for the optimistic declining-hazard scenario (steep 99→37 decline, narrowing environmental positivity, $1.9B pledge, GPEI's 2027 target), which prevents going down to the pure statistical ~3-4%.

# Current state As of mid-2026 (latest GDELT news through 2026-07-31), wild poliovirus (WPV1) transmission continues uninterrupted in the Afghanistan-Pakistan endemic bloc — 2026 already has confirmed cases (Afghanistan: 6 cases by June 2026; Pakistan: ~30+ cases reported since May 2026), meaning 2026 is already disqualified as the "zero year." Resolution requires any single calendar year 2024-2029 with zero globally reported WPV1 cases; with 2024 (~99 cases) and 2025 (~36-38 cases) also non-zero, only 2027, 2028, or 2029 remain eligible. [kalshi_direct] # Sub-question answers 1. **Case counts 2021-2025**: 2021: 6 (historic low, Pakistan-only per Wikipedia); 2022: ~30 (compiled); 2023: ~12; 2024: 99 global (74 Pakistan + 25 Afghanistan, per WHO IHR/claude_news); 2025: ~36-38 global (24-28 Pakistan, 4-9 Afghanistan) — a sharp decline from 2024 but still far above zero. [claude_news, Wikipedia] 2. **GPEI target**: Official target is interruption/certification of WPV1 by **2027**, cVDPV2 by 2029. This target has already been pushed back multiple times historically (originals were 2000, then repeated revisions); current 2027 target is the latest iteration. [WHO IHR statement, claude_news] 3. **Environmental surveillance**: Positive samples fell sharply — 741 positive samples in all of 2024 (628 Pakistan) vs. only 80 by mid-2025 (71 Pakistan) — suggesting geographic narrowing, but Pakistan's July 2026 environmental positivity rate was still 13.1%, and a border-closure-driven surveillance backlog (since Oct 2025) may be masking true circulation. [claude_news, GDELT/dunyanews] 4. **Constraints**: Taliban restrictions on house-to-house/female vaccinators persist (CDC MMWR); GPEI 2026 budget cut ~30% ($786M vs $1.1B in 2025, $1.7B funding gap through 2029), partly offset by a $1.9B Dec-2025 pledge; attacks on vaccination workers continue in Pakistan (2026 reports of worker killings); Afghanistan-Pakistan border closures (since Oct 2025) disrupting surveillance sample transport. [claude_news, GDELT] 5. **Base rate/compounded probability**: Negative-binomial fit to 2019-2025 case data (heavily overdispersed) implies annual P(zero)≈0.8-0.9%, compounding to only ~3.2-3.6% over 4 years — but judgmental/declining-hazard scenarios (assuming accelerating eradication progress) push compounded probability to ~20-35%.
